Lisa Mahoney, Senior Associate

Lisa Mahoney is an Associate with The Clark Group specializing in NEPA, regulatory compliance, and environmental policy. Ms. Mahoney has extensive experience in environmental impact assessment having worked in both the public and private sector on complex and controversial NEPA analyses. In 2003, Ms. Mahoney was selected by the White House Council on Environmental Quality to participate as a national expert on NEPA in the discussions and review of the NEPA Task Force Report recommendations on modernizing NEPA. Ms. Mahoney also has extensive experience in conducting public meetings and in working with federal agencies through the successful negotiation of complex cooperating agency agreements, Section 7 consultations, and Section 106 consultations.

Prior to joining The Clark Group in 2006, Ms. Mahoney served as the Chief of Environmental Programs for the Department of Homeland Security's US-VISIT Program. While at US-VISIT, Ms. Mahoney built an environmental program from the ground up culminating in the successful preparation of a nationwide programmatic environmental assessment. This complex task required an analysis of the potential for transboundary air quality emissions, negotiations with other federal partners, an extensive public outreach campaign, and adherence to senior management goals to complete the project in only four months time. In recognition of her groundbreaking work in the areas of strategic environmental appraisal, environmental planning, and NEPA, she became the first recipient of the Department of Homeland Security's Environmental Achievement Award in 2005.

Ms. Mahoney has delivered presentations on environmental impact assessment for both domestic and international audiences including presentations at the International Association of Impact Assessment in Prague on the state of Strategic Environmental Assessment in the United States and presentations to the Transportation Border Working Group in Calgary. She has also lectured at Duke University's Nicholas School of the Environment "Implementation of NEPA" course.

At The Clark Group, Lisa Mahoney is currently developing new environmental planning regulations for the Federal Emergency Management Agency and assisting a tribe with the purchase and restoration of timberland to its natural state to provide improved water quality, carbon sequestration, and cultural sustainability. Ms. Mahoney received her J.D. and Master of Studies in Environmental Law from Vermont Law School and a Bachelor of Science in Ecology from Tulane University.
